BEACHWOOD GOLF COURSE
in Durban North
KwaZulu-Natal, South Africa
The Beachwood Clubhouse provides an inviting open plan and relaxing
environment for golfers, locals or holidaymakers to enjoy the popular casual
dining experience overlooking the pristine golf course with views of the Indian
Ocean.
In addition the clubhouse accommodates intimate functions whether it is for
business or personal use as well as two squash courts and changeroom facilities.
The clubhouse is open daily from 7am and closes at 7:00pm.
HOLE 1
Distance: 397 m
Par: 4
Str: 5
A tough opening hole which requires an accurate drive. A second shot with a long
iron will leave you on a green which is protected by two bunkers.
HOLE 2
Distance: 140 m
Par: 3
Str: 15
A great short hole which requires pin point shot. Careful of missing the green
as water protects the left and bush protects the right.
HOLE 3
Distance: 453 m
Par: 5
Str: 11
This is one of the few wide fairways on the course so enjoy the easy feeling. A
well positioned second will leave a nice approach to a large green.
HOLE 4
Distance: 423 m
Par: 5
Str: 13
A typical Beachwood tee shot which brings ___ to most golfers. Two well placed
shots are preferred to leave you a short iron to a narrow green well protected
by bunkers.
HOLE 5
Distance: 324 m
Par: 4
Str: 9
An elevated tee aims at a generous fairway which dog legs right. Not a long hole
but one which requires caution. The green is protected by a water hazard right
of the green.
HOLE 6
Distance: 403 m
Par: 4
Str: 1
This tough par 4 has an elevated tee with beautiful views of the sea. Two long
accurate shots are needed to hit a large green. Enjoy the view.
HOLE 7
Distance: 151 m
Par: 3
Str: 17
Not a long hole but well protected by bunkers, out of bounds and water. Club
selection is critical.
HOLE 8
Distance: 308 m
Par: 4
Str: 7
A dog leg left with a tee shot over the natural mangrove swamps. A three wood
will leave you with a short to mid iron into a sloping green.
HOLE 9
Distance: 347 m
Par: 4
Str: 3
An intimidating tee shot with out of bounds on the left and bush on the right.
If the tee shot is not long enough expect a blind approach to a generous green.
HOLE 10
Distance: 396 m
Par: 4
Str: 4
By this stage you will know why Beachwood is renowned for narrow tee shots. This
hole is no different. A long tee shot is required to reach the green which
slopes left.
HOLE 11
Distance: 473 m
Par: 5
Str: 8
The feeling is you can open your shoulders a bit but do not be fooled. The
longer hitter can have a go for two and risk a lost ball. For the shorter
players the lay up short of the big bunker is the way to go.
HOLE 12
Distance: 148 m
Par: 3
Str: 16
One of the easier holes which requires the correct club selection.
HOLE 13
Distance: 389 m
Par: 4
Str: 6
If you are intimidated easily, this hole may require blinkers. A fantastic
raised tee allows for a great view of the hole. Be safe rather than sorry.
HOLE 14
Distance: 273 m
Par: 4
Str: 18
The long hitters will have a go and if you get it right well done. Beware of the
slopey green. 3 putts are common.
HOLE 15
Distance: 417 m
Par: 4
Str: 2
A long hole with a dog leg left. This hole is slightly more forgiving so if
there is a bad shot to be played this is the hole.
HOLE 16
Distance: 327 m
Par: 4
Str: 12
Another short par 4 which is best played with a long iron or 3 wood off the tee
and short iron to the green.
HOLE 17
Distance: 455 m
Par: 5
Str: 14
A good par five which gives plenty of room off the tee. This hole’s protection
is the green. Ensure your ball is below the hole when attacking the pin.
HOLE 18
Distance: 185 m
Par: 3
Str: 10
A challenging closing hole which requires a long iron or three wood. Make a par
here and you have closed off on a good note.
